Focus Friday - U.S. National ParksFocus Friday - U.S. National ParksFriday, Feb 4 2011 by kjfitz: The United States has 58 protected areas known as national parks, which are operated by the National Park Service, an agency of the Department of the Interior. National parks must be established by an act of the United States Congress. The first national park, Yellowstone, was signed into law by President Ulysses S. Grant in 1872, followed by Sequoia and Yosemite in 1890.
